ABSTRACT
Tumor necrosis factor-related apoptosis-inducing ligand (TRAIL) is a newly discovered apoptosis-inducing ligand that can induce apoptosis of cancer cells, but not of normal cells, through the activation of multiple signaling transduction pathways. By sensitizing lung cancer cells but not normal cells to apoptosis,TRAIL may become a new strategy for the treatment of lung cancer.
